Anp 是 什么 Atrial natriuretic factor is a peptide hormone that plays a significant role in regulating cardiovascular homeostasis.Atrial Natriuretic Factor: A Hormone Produced by the Heart Also known by its abbreviations ANF or ANP (Atrial Natriuretic Peptide), this remarkable molecule is synthesized and released primarily by the atrial cardiocytes – the specialized muscle cells of the heart's upper chambers. Its production and secretion are directly influenced by the physical state of the atrial wall, particularly in response to increased atrial distention. This stretching is often a consequence of conditions like hypervolemia (an increase in blood volume) or elevated blood pressure.

The discovery of atrial natriuretic factor in the early 1980s by A.JAtrial natriuretic peptide. de Bold revolutionized our understanding of the heart's endocrine capabilitiesAtrial Natriuretic Factor: A Hormone Produced by the Heart. It was established that the heart, traditionally viewed solely as a pump, also functions as an endocrine organ, producing hormones that influence systemic physiology. Synthesis and Release: A Response to Atrial Stretch

The synthesis of atrial natriuretic factor begins with the NPPA gene, which encodes for this vital peptide hormone. Once synthesized, it is stored within granules in the atrial myocytes. The release of ANF into the bloodstream is a finely tuned process, triggered by mechanical stimuli. Physiological Actions: Diuresis, Natriuresis, and Vasodilation

The primary functions of atrial natriuretic factor revolve around reducing blood volume and pressure. One of its most significant actions is its diuretic and natriuretic effect. ANP carries out endocrine functions of the heart by acting as a diuretic by inhibiting sodium reabsorption in the kidneys.ANP carries out endocrine functions of the heart. It acts as a diuretic by inhibiting sodium reabsorption in the kidneys. This means that the kidneys excrete more sodium and, consequently, water, leading to a decrease in overall blood volume.Atrial Natriuretic Factor - an overview | ScienceDirect Topics This process is crucial for maintaining fluid balance and preventing fluid overload.

Beyond its renal effects, atrial natriuretic factor also influences the cardiovascular system more directly.Atrial Natriuretic Factor - an overview It promotes vasodilation, meaning it relaxes and widens blood vessels.Atrial natriuretic peptide: Uses, Interactions, Mechanism of ... This reduction in vascular resistance contributes to lowering blood pressure. Furthermore, ANF has inhibitory effects on the renin-angiotensin-aldosterone system (RAAS), a hormonal cascade that plays a key role in regulating blood pressure and fluid balance.Atrial natriuretic factor: physiologic actions and implications in ... By suppressing renin release and aldosterone production, atrial natriuretic factor further contributes to a decrease in blood pressure and sodium retention.

In heart failure, the heart's pumping function is compromised, often leading to increased atrial pressure and volume. This can trigger an increase in ANP release as the body attempts to compensate for the impaired cardiac function. Research into atrial natriuretic peptide in heart failure has provided valuable insights into the compensatory mechanisms and potential therapeutic targets.Atrial Natriuretic Factor - an overview

The term natriuretic peptide is often used interchangeably with atrial natriuretic factor, underscoring its primary function of promoting sodium excretion. While ANP is the most well-known member of this peptide family, other natriuretic peptides, such as brain natriuretic peptide (BNP), also exist and share similar physiological roles.
